The video explores the innate immune system, focusing on various cells involved in the nonspecific immune response. It covers phagocytes like macrophages and neutrophils, their functions, and how they respond to pathogens. The video also discusses monocytes, mast cells, eosinophils, basophils, natural killer cells, and dendritic cells, highlighting their roles in immunity and inflammation. The video concludes with a preview of the next topic on adaptive immunity.
